2.打印出以下的杨辉三角形(要求打印出10行)。 1 1 1 1 2 1 1 3 3 1 1 4 6 4 1 1 5 10 10 5 1 ……… #include <stdio.h> #define N 10 int main() { int i,j,a[N][N]; for (i=0;i<N;i++) { a[i][i]=1; a[i][0]=1; } for (i=2;i<N;i++) for (j=1;...
使用循环语句,利用随机函数产生10个整数存放在数组中。 编写排序函数sort1() 使用循环语句,将排好序的10个数依次输出 将数组定义为全局数组或局部数组 在主函数中,用随机函数生成10个元素放入数组中 将sort(1)函数部分放入主函数中 3.输出指定行数的杨辉三角形 怎样定义和使用二维数组 怎样用循环进行二维数组中值...
for(i=0;i<=9;i++) cout<<"a["<<i+1<<"]="<<a[i]<<" "<<endl; } 思考: ① 将 A 行改为下列程序段: int n; 1 1 1 1 2 1 1 3 3 1 1 4 6 4 1 图 5-1 杨辉三角形 1 1 1 1 2 1 1 3 3 1 1 4 6 4 1 图 5-2 杨辉三角形 cin>>n; int a[n]” 观察运行结...
实验二数组 实验目的 (1)掌握数组的定义和使用方法。 (2)熟悉数组的排序、查找的方法。 (3)巩固循环的使用。 实验内容 (1)使用for循环,将二维数组的行与列互换,即完成矩阵的转置。 (2)编写数组的排序程序。 (3)编写杨辉三角。 实验要求 (1)编写一个界面1选择排序2冒泡排序3插入排序4快速排序5退出 当选择...